Robert advises clients on the Competition Act including conspiracy, bid-rigging, trade association activities, misleading advertising, mergers and other reviewable trade practices, as well as on regulatory approval under the Competition Act and Investment Canada Act. Litigation counsel in cases under various provisions of the Competition Act, including lead counsel to Visa Canada in a successful proceeding before the Competition Tribunal. Extensive class action experience includes: DRAM, air cargo, hydrogen peroxide, EPDM, chocolate, LCD and credit cards. Complex mergers include: Suncor/Petro-Canada, Merck/Schering-Plough, GE/Alstom.

The practice at Blake, Cassels & Graydon LLP is well-equipped to handle advisory and contentious competition law matters, and is routinely retained by domestic and international companies seeking assistance with merger reviews, cartel investigations, abuse of dominance cases and competition law class actions. Toronto-based practice co-heads Navin Joneja and Julie Soloway demonstrate across-the-board experience in competition matters; Joneja previously chaired the Canadian Bar Association’s national competition law section, while Soloway has held a leadership position in the American Bar Association’s antitrust section for over a decade. Additional key partner-level figures include Brian FaceyRandall HofleyRobert Kwinter, Kevin MacDonald and Cassandra Brown for their expertise in mergers, litigation and foreign investment matters. The group was strengthened with the arrival of partner Jonathan Bitran, previously at McCarthy Tétrault, in August 2023.
